Four member of the notorious Sputnik criminal group operating in the southern part of Metro Manila were arrested by the police following a buy-bust operation held in Barangay Poblacion, Makati City.

The suspects were identified as Celso Purificacion Jr., 22; Reniel Ortiz, 24; Jay Cris Canelas, 34; and Rommel Dolatre, 22.

According to the police report, the operatives conducted the buy-bust operation against illegal firearms and ammunition where they recovered two caliber 38 revolvers, a caliber .45 pistol, an assembly magazine for the pistol, and live ammunition for the firearms. The police said the suspects are facing charges for violation of RA 10591 or the Comprehensive Firearms and Ammunition Regulation Act and PD 1602 or the anti-illegal gambling act.
